招金矿业:打造“AI+黄金”范式,剑指“区块链黄金第一股”
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-11-03 13:17
Core Insights - The strategic partnership between Zhaojin Mining and Ant Group's SigmaLayer Company Limited marks a significant move towards integrating AI and blockchain technology in the gold industry, aiming to enhance asset tokenization and digital transformation [3][4]. Group 1: Partnership Overview - Zhaojin Mining is a leading player in China's gold production, with substantial gold reserves and production capacity, while its partner, Ant Group, has strong expertise in blockchain technology and digital solutions [4]. - The collaboration aims to leverage blockchain's immutable and traceable characteristics alongside AI's data analysis capabilities to address traditional operational challenges in the gold industry [4][5]. Group 2: Key Focus Areas - **Gold Asset Tokenization**: The initial phase will focus on the "on-chain conversion" of overseas gold assets, allowing for credible circulation of physical gold through digital tokens, addressing liquidity and cross-border transaction challenges [4][5]. - **AI-Driven Risk Control**: The partnership will integrate AI and blockchain to create an intelligent risk management system, analyzing data across the supply chain to enhance risk identification and provide credit assessment services [5][6]. - **ESG Tracking Platform**: A blockchain-based platform will be developed to transparently record Zhaojin Mining's green mining and responsible trading practices, enhancing its ESG management and providing competitive differentiation for tokenized products [7]. Group 3: Strategic Implications - This collaboration represents a strategic elevation for Zhaojin Mining, positioning it as a technology-driven entity in the digital economy, which could attract investors focused on innovation [8]. - The tokenization of gold assets may lead to new business opportunities in digital gold trading and custody services, while the intelligent risk control system could foster financial technology services for the industry [8]. - With supportive policies in Hong Kong promoting the integration of digital finance and the gold market, Zhaojin Mining's successful digital transformation could establish it as a leader in the capital market [8].

招金矿业(01818.HK):携手蚂蚁数科探索海外黄金资产数字化与通证化
Ge Long Hui· 2025-11-03 10:16
随着全球数字化进程加速,人工智能与区块链技术的融合已成为推动产业发展的关键力量。此次与蚂蚁 数科战略合作,将充分发挥双方各自的优势:蚂蚁数科在人工智能与区块链领域的技术专长,结合集团 在矿业领域的专业经验,共同探讨海外黄金产业数字化升级的新路径。此次战略合作不仅将巩固本集团 在矿业领域的地位,同时亦助力蚂蚁数科深化人工智能及区块链技术应用。预期双方将产生显着的协同 效应,创造新的增长机遇。 根据备忘录,集团与蚂蚁数科将基于区块链及人工智能核心技术的应用,于多个领域建立战略合作关 系,包括构建及探索海外黄金资产数字化与通证化;以AI人工智能驱动的智能供应链与风险控制系 统;以及在可持续发展与环境、社会及管治领域实现可信赖的价值交付等。据此拟进行的任何具体活动 及项目须在严格遵循合规安全的前提下,随后由备忘录各方签署正式协议。 格隆汇11月3日丨招金矿业(01818.HK)宣布,于2025年11月3日,公司全资附属公司香港招金矿业有限公 司(「香港招金」)与SigmaLayer Company Limited(「SigmaLayer」,蚂蚁集团科技商业化板块(「蚂蚁数 科」)旗下成员公司)订立战略合作备忘录。 ...
